Subject: [RFC PATCH net-next v2 0/2] net: pse-pd: Add LTC4266 PSE controller driver

This RFC series intends to continue discussion around the support for
the LTC4266, an older PSE controller that supports powering Type 1 and
Type 2 PDs.

This chip has four individually controllable ports, each with its own
detection, classification and current-limiting abilities.  The driver
declares the static power budgeting strategy.

The LTC4266 only enforces a current limit (I_CUT and I_LIM), not a power
limit, so an admin power limit has to be turned into a current limit.
There are two problems that fall out of this I don't feel like I've got
a great solution to either and would welcome feedback, hence the 2nd RFC
version.

The first problem is programming the current limit from the
admin-specified power limit for power limits other than a specific PD
class.  For this, I replaced the linear regression in the first RFC with
the minimum port voltage for a Type 2 PSE (50V, from Table 33-11 in the
IEEE 802.3 spec) to convert power to current.

The second problem is that when the admin does something like

    ethtool --set-pse eth1 c33-pse-avail-pw-limit 10000

the command fails with:

    netlink error: Can't calculate the current, PSE voltage read is 0
    netlink error: Result not representable

unless the PSE port has been enabled first, and the PSE has detected and
classified a PD on that port.  I'm hopeful I'm just missing something I
can do differently in this driver, but if not I'm open to adjusting
things at other layers to support this.

RFC v1 -> RFC v2:
  - Rebase on net-next/main
  - Integrate and test with the PSE core's PSE_BUDGET_EVAL_STATIC.
  - ltc4266: Convert register access to the regmap API (replaces the
    open-coded read-modify-write helper and its explicit mutex).  Note
    the explicit mutex is gone because it only protected reading both the
    high and low bytes of a port's voltage/current.  This isn't actually
    needed because reading the LSB will latch the MSB until the MSB is
    read, so I2C transactions between the two reads are benign (Oleksij)
  - ltc4266: Rename LTC4266_ICUT_RSENSE to LTC4266_ICUT_RSENSE_025_OHM
    (Oleksij)
  - ltc4266: Rename the ILIM AF/AT constants to TYPE1/TYPE2 (IEEE 802.3
    terminology) (Oleksij)
  - ltc4266: Add kernel-doc to ltc4266_port_set_ilim() citing IEEE Std
    802.3-2022 Table 33-11 / Eq. (33-6) and the datasheet Table 5
    sense-resistor dependence (Oleksij)
  - ltc4266: Use the standard "2-event classification" term (IEEE
    802.3-2022, Clause 33) instead of the datasheet's "Ping-Pong" name
    (Oleksij)
  - ltc4266: Document the ltc4266_port_mode enum
    (SHUTDOWN/MANUAL/SEMI/AUTO).  The suggestion to treat any OPMD other
    than SHUTDOWN as ADMIN_STATE_ENABLED didn't really apply since the
    PSE core added the PSE_BUDGET_EVAL_STRAT_STATIC (Oleksij)
  - ltc4266: Return 0 from ltc4266_read_iv() rather than -EINVAL when the
    port is not delivering power, so an "ethtool --show-pse" query is not
    aborted, and clarify the "delivering power" wording (Oleksij)
  - ltc4266: Replace the I_CUT (18750, 0x3F, 850) and current/voltage
    (122070, 61035, 5835) magic numbers with named defines (Oleksij)
